How To Spend It (HTSI) Arabic is the multi award-winning luxury magazine from FT Weekend, now launched in Arabic under license with Elaph. It presents themed issues on fashion, interiors, art, travel, and lifestyle, featuring stories about exclusive and unique experiences. The Arabic edition extends FT's quality journalism and HTSI's editorial aesthetic to new audiences across the Middle East and North Africa, combining translated FT content with original features from Elaph's local journalists.
